Claudia Turner is no stranger to the work ethic and dedication necessary
to insure the highest quality of horses available from Turning Point Warmbloods.
Her migration from a refugee
who escaped from East Berlin as a teenager to that of a prominent equine breeder and trainer should be regarded as an inspirational
success story. Her experience includes the production and training of racing thoroughbreds, Arabians and, more recently, warmblood
sport horses in the Pacific Northwest.
Ms. Turner has 35 years of experience in the care and breeding of quality
horses. She has extensive experience in marketing and sales in the “non horse” world in her role of marketing
director for Recreational Industries in Portland, Oregon.
Claudia has also been a professional farrier and is in
the process of completing her apprenticeship as a breeding assistant at the highly respected Oakhurst Farms in Newburg, Oregon
under the tutelage of Dr. Jack Root, DVM.
She has acquired a full working knowledge in the insemination, care
and foaling activities of an equine program. Additionally, she is adept in the use of ultrasound and chemical technology required
to insure conception rates in excess of 80% on the initial breeding.
Claudia conducts and participates in educational
seminars related to the care, maintenance and breeding of equine athletes that are utilized in racing and dressage competitions.
